			<description><![CDATA[I had this on my mind awhile ago, heard it on the radio again last night. Are we truly seeing the end of the Goon era in the NHL? Guys who don't produce anything other than bloody fists appear to be almost extinct. Just yesterday, the Leafs placed Orr on waivers. This is a guy who's never passed the 6 point mark in an NHL season but up until now, was considered an asset. Why all the sudden is he expendable? I think it's fair to say that if you can't do more than fight, you just don't fit anymore. I don't expect this means fighting will leave the game, that will never happen. To me it shows the importance of guys who can pot a goal now and again, make a play, make hits and play tough nose hockey. Guys like Neil, Lucic, Simmonds, Downie, Ott, Clarkson come to mind. I expect you'll see more of this as the year goes on, with head shots and concussions gaining more and more light. While fighting alone hasn't ended up with many real injuries, many have pointed the finger in that direction. Even a guy like Carkner, being limited to only 10 games is doing his best not to be a willing combatant this year and instead, play a more defensive game. My prediction, guys like McGrattan, McLeod, Staubitz will soon be out of a job as teams look to get faster and stronger. Anyone else have thoughts on this?]]></description>

			<description><![CDATA[VIA NHL.COM Goalie Tim Thomas of the Boston Bruins was the only star able to crash the First Six parade of Senators and Toronto Maple Leafs. Ottawa defenseman Erik Karlsson led the voting with 939,951 votes, garnering 42,536 more votes than veteran teammate Daniel Alfredsson, the Ottawa captain. Center Jason Spezza is also among the First Six, joined by surprise addition Milan Michalek, who used a stunning last-day push to oust Toronto's Phil Kessel by 42,144 votes for the final forward spot. Kessel had been among the top-three in forward voting throughout the balloting process.]]></description>
